T.M. SoftStudio

feci quod potui, faciant meliora potentes

Метод readPixels



void readPixels(GLint x, GLint y, GLsizei width, GLsizei height, GLenum format, GLenum type, ArrayBufferView? pixels)


Пиксели в текущем кадровом буфере могут быть считаны обратно в объект ArrayBufferView.



Параметр x, y — координаты первого пикселя, который считывается из кадрового буфера — координаты нижнего левого угла прямоугольника.



Параметр width, height — размеры прямоугольника пикселей.



Параметр format — формат данных ALPHA, RGB, RGBA.



Параметр type — тип данных:

  • UNSIGNED_BYTE,

  • UNSIGNED_SHORT_5_6_5,

  • UNSIGNED_SHORT_4_4_4_4,

  • UNSIGNED_SHORT_5_5_5_1.

Параметр pixels — считанные данные.